Professional Meth Lab Clean Up: Why Expert Remediation is Your Only Safe Path A single "cook" in a clandestine drug lab can leave behind toxins that linger for decades. Many property owners in CA are unaware that law enforcement only removes the "bulk" chemicals. They do not clean the structure itself. The invisible residue left behind can cause permanent organ damage and respiratory failure. Bio-Tec Emergency Services, LLC has stood as the industry leader for 35 years.   • Can hoarding cleanup improve indoor air quality?

    Yes, hoarding cleanup significantly improves indoor air quality by removing dust, mold, pet dander, and other airborne contaminants. Hoarded homes often suffer from poor ventilation, leading to increased humidity and mold growth, which can cause respiratory issues. Professional cleanup services use HEPA-filtered vacuums, air purifiers, and deep-cleaning methods to remove allergens and pollutants. This creates a healthier living environment, reducing the risk of asthma, allergies, and other respiratory conditions.
